§ 26-70.3. Use of fireworks.

  • (a)

    The use of permissible consumer fireworks within the city is prohibited except on days other than June 24 through July 6, and December 24 through January 3 of each year.

    (b)

    No person shall sell, possess, authorize or manufacture consumer or display fireworks unless authorized by state law or city permit.

    (c)

    The use of fireworks on public or city property is prohibited at all times.

    (d)

    Nothing in this section or division shall be construed to prohibit the use of novelty items or the carrying out of a supervised show or possession of display fireworks authorized by city permit.

(Ord. No. 017-18, § 1, 5-9-17)
